By protecting us from overwhelmingly painful ideas and emotions, armor temporarily allows us to proceed to perform. These reactions ought to be brief lived in nature – cope with the menace and bring ourselves to security, then drop the armor. However, if the adverse stimuli are severe enough, or proceed for an prolonged time frame, the physical, emotional and psychological defenses turn into continual. This is armoring – chronic patterns of inhibited breathing, inhibited emotions, muscular tensions, and fixed patterns of considering and behaving.
